Transaction 539f62d3eb93f1ecab41e80e590009c009c7f86008de9a267181707d697cfd9a
1 Input
1 Output
-
539f62d3eb93f1ecab41e80e590009c009c7f86008de9a267181707d697cfd9a:0
- value
- 59600
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d107cd23324544be01dff5f865688261319586b
- address
- bc1q85g8e53ny32yhcqala0cv45gycf3jkrt363v4x